Output bafbf763ba366b547ace266cb028a772efc3dce4f37fed8bb045ba89d4b441dc:32

value
908246
script pubkey
OP_0 OP_PUSHBYTES_20 1824ae75f75d364d5b3b636aa0138a26eef52d50
address
bc1qrqj2ua0ht5my6kemvd42qyu2ymh02t2scxl28a
transaction
bafbf763ba366b547ace266cb028a772efc3dce4f37fed8bb045ba89d4b441dc
confirmations
225735
spent
true